Project Cloud Platform Infrastructure Engineer
- Build, optimize, and manage cloud-native systems such as Kubernetes clusters and cloud resources
- Document, maintain, improve, and validate work products
- Participate in agile development process as part of a scrum team including planning, retrospectives, and continuous improvement
- Coordinate and participate in cyber security reviews
- Coordinate and participate in architecture reviews
- Work with global team to execute project initiatives
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or related
- A minimum of two (2) years of experience with large-scale infrastructure systems in a production environment
- Proficiency in modern programming and scripting languages such as Go, Python, Bash, C#, Java, JavaScript/TypeScript, or others.
- Proficiency with Kubernetes (cluster lifecycle, networking, upgrades) and containerization technologies like Docker.
- Experience with infrastructure as code (IaC) tools such as Terraform.
- Experience working within an Agile development framework.

- Advanced training in cloud services and configuration management (Azure, AWS, GCP).
- Strong understanding of network architecture and security protocols.
- Experience optimizing performance and scalability in infrastructure systems.
- Knowledgeable in service discovery and load-balancing technologies.
- Experience with GitOps tools, such as Argo CD or Flux.
- Proficiency in DevSecOps CI/CD automation environments.
- Expertise in backup and disaster recovery strategies within a cloud setting.
- Experience with the Scaled Agile Framework (SAFe).
- Strong interpersonal skills and analytical skills
